Housing Stock in Ostrowski County 2023
In 2023, Ostrowski county ranked 40 of 380 Polish counties. Dwelling stock grew by 5,214 units +9.95% between 2018-2023, at 57,625.
Among 41 growing counties, in top 20% for housing growth rate. Within Greater Poland province, ranked 3 of 35 counties.
Based on 31 years of official GUS housing market statistics for Ostrowski county and its 8 municipalities within Greater Poland province.
